Dear Employee:


Welcome to the Employee Opinion Survey. We recognize that our employees are our biggest asset and we are committed to continuing to ensure that the [Company] is considered a great place to work. We would like to hear from you as your opinions will help to guide our objectives.

We have developed this survey with questions tailored for our staff and business to provide you with an opportunity to anonymously rate many facets of the business. The survey will assess what you value most in your employment and allow you to make positive suggestions for improvement.

We encourage everyone to complete the survey. Please be honest, constructive and thoughtful in your input. The survey is designed to help us understand more about your thoughts and needs to make this a great company.

The results of this survey will be used to help drive our future success. We will report back to you about what you have said and what we plan to do about it. If you have any questions about the process please contact [Contact Person].

Please ensure that your submission is made between . The survey will only be available during these dates.

Thank you for your participation in the survey. We look forward to seeing the analysis of your responses and we are hoping for 100% participation.

  1. What changes would you like to see in your benefit plans? Please note that some of these may increase premium rates. Please check all that apply.
    Add a higher deductible plan ($1,000 - $2,500)
    Increase vision care
    Increase dental care
    Add wellness program (weight loss, nutrition, smoking cessation programs, etc.)
    Add a Medical Spending Account (MSA) (allows employees to enroll in a high deductible health plan,
    spacer and then [Company] and the employee contribute on a pre-tax basis to an account used for eligible medical expenses)


  2. What changes would you be willing to accept in order to help hold down premium increases? Please check all that apply.
    Higher annual deductibles (the amount you pay out-of-pocket before benefits begin)
    Higher office visit co pays (the dollar amount you pay for office visits)
    Higher prescription drug co pays (the dollar amount you pay for prescription drugs)
    More network restrictions (smaller group of doctors and specialists to choose from)
    No dental coverage
    Other, please specify
